#bce908 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bce908 is composed of 73.7% red, 91.4%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.6%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 72 degrees, a saturation of 93.4% and a lightness of 47.3%. #bce908 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ff10 with #79d300. Closest websafe color is: #ccff00.

#bce908 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bce908 has RGB values of R:188, G:233,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0.19, M:0, Y:0.97,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 12380424.
